What it is about

Sri Kandhan Pictures’ Nandavanakiliye has been produced by R. Muthusamy and written and directed by Sathyan. The cast comprises Madhan, Priyanka, Rajinikumar, Chandra Das, ‘Watch’ Raja and Nagamalleswari. The dances have been choreographed by Arun Kumar, and the stunts by ‘Adhiradi’ Anbuchandran. Editing is by Visakan Boopathy, the music has been scored by K.Rajbhaskar, and the cinematography is by T. M. Saravanan and Venu. It is a love story with a difference. The audio CD was released by director V. C. Guhanathan and the first copy was received by director Pavithran.

What they say

Producer R. Muthusamy: I come from Pallipalayam (Salem District) and am in the real estate business. I also own a fleet of buses. Director Sathyan, whom I happened to meet, narrated the story of Nandavanakiliye . I liked it and decided to produce it. I play a dual role in the movie too.

Director Sathyan: I am the first video film director to have entered the Tamil film industry in 1983. In 1987, I directed another Tamil film Therodum Veethiyela . Directors Cheran and Sashi were my assistants and A. R. Rahman, the associate music director. My forthcoming film, Nandavanakiliye , posed several challenges during its making, but I am confident of its success.

Hero Madhan: I am rice merchant in Salem District. Nandavanakiliye was shot near my village and as I was interested in acting I met the director who gave me a role in the film. I am happy I was able to pull off the fight sequences successfully.

Music Director K. Rajbhaskar: I am a violinist and have worked under quite a few renowned music directors such as Deva, Sankar Ganesh and A. R. Rahman. I have scored the music for 40 Kannada films, done the re-recording for two Oriya movies, three Bengali, one Bhojpuri, eight Telugu and two Malayalam films. I have dubbed the songs for over 2000 other language films into Tamil and Telugu. This is my first Tamil film and I am happy that the audio is receiving appreciation from all those who have listened to it.

Music highlights

There are five songs in the album. The title song ‘Nandavanakiliye’ sung by Sriram, Hemambika and written by Ka.Vinayagam, stands out. ‘Thaat Boottu Thanjavuru’, written by ‘Watch’ Raja and sung by Jayalakshmi and Ramu, is pleasant. The same singers have rendered ‘Kamban Ezhudiya Kavithai’ along with the music director. Written by Ka.Vinayagam, it makes quite an impact. The director has himself written ‘Kizhakkupakkam Vidiyalukku’ which is well-sung by Sriram and Jayalakshmi, while ‘Thuli Thuliyai Thural’ written by Arjunan and sung by Jagadesh and Hemambika, appeals.
